Output dbf232ec90b4e15923150d3e3ac2dd6e71bcd6ba8e8d13ac96d3764816013b39:33

value
893000
script pubkey
OP_0 OP_PUSHBYTES_20 d853986ee659ab08a15d57dcf873742e54b58ea4
address
bc1qmpfesmhxtx4s3g2a2lw0sum59e2ttr4ynhav58
transaction
dbf232ec90b4e15923150d3e3ac2dd6e71bcd6ba8e8d13ac96d3764816013b39
spent
true